H.R. 1017 (96th)
A bill to authorize recomputation at age sixty of the retired pay of members and former members of the uniformed services whose retired pay is computed on the basis of pay scales in effect prior to January 1, 1972, and for other purposes.

Summary
Authorizes the recomputation at age 60 of the retired or retainer pay for members or former members of the uniformed services whose retired or retainer pay was computed on the basis of pay scales in effect prior to January 1, 1972, in order to reflect any retired or retainer pay increases for other members which was based on changes in the Consumer Price Index since that date.
